    RESPLEND

    Pronunciation (US): Play  (GB): Play

     I. (verb) 

    Sense 1

    Meaning:

    Be resplendent or radiant; to shine brightlyplay

    Example:

    The Queen's garments resplended in velvet and jewels

    Classified under:

    Verbs of being, having, spatial relations

    Hypernyms (to "resplend" is one way to...):

    reflect; shine (be bright by reflecting or casting light)

    Sentence frame:

    Something ----s

    Derivation:

    resplendence; resplendency (brilliant radiant beauty)

    resplendent (having great beauty and splendor)
